Summary

Process engineering role that mass-produces detergent products using surfactants and additives as raw materials through processes such as mixing, reaction, and concentration.

Description

Detergent production engineers specialize in blending and mixing raw materials such as surfactants and auxiliaries, and producing detergents using reaction tanks and concentration equipment. They set up equipment and manage temperature and pressure based on production plans, optimize processes while confirming quality through sample analysis. They also handle scale-up of new products, root cause analysis during troubles, cost reduction, safety and health measures, and achieve stable operation of production lines. They collaborate with related departments to promote improvement activities and contribute to innovation in manufacturing processes that consider laws, regulations, and environmental considerations.

Future Outlook

With strengthening environmental regulations and growing interest in sustainability, demand for production technology for environmentally friendly detergents is increasing. Smart factory initiatives using IoT and AI are advancing, making advanced process control and data analysis skills increasingly important in the future.
